> I have a stock 99.  I purchased a hole shot 4-1.  After a dyno tune I went from 
>110hp to 121.  Each bike is different but from the factory mine was running way to 
>lean.  When I would roll out of the gas.  He would put up a popping fit.  After the 
>dyno tune he calmed down.  You are going to lose low range power.  He is a dog from 
>idle to 3,000 rpms, but after that he barks to life!!  It is almost like having two 
>"V" stages.  To get the full bennies of the 4-1, some recomend drilling a couple of 
>1/2" hloes in the air filter cover.  See what the guys say on the list.
